Volvo V40 Cross Country is available with front wheel drive and four wheel (4x4) drive, while BMW 1 series can be equipped with rear wheel drive and four wheel (4x4) drive. All-wheel drive models tend to consume more fuel, so if you don't need off road capabilities, Volvo V40 Cross Country also offers 2-wheel drive versions for fuel economy. 2WD versions also have lower maintenance costs.

Ground clearance: 145 mm (5.7 inches)130 - 140 mm (5.1 - 5.5 inches)
Because of the higher ground clearance, Volvo V40 Cross Country can perform better on bad roads - it can go over higher obstacles and bumps. At the same time, the higher ground clearance can reduce stability and handling on paved roads, especially at higher speeds.

Turning diameter: 10.9 meters11.3 meters
The turning circle of the Volvo V40 Cross Country is 0.4 metres less than that of the BMW 1 series, which means Volvo V40 Cross Country can be easier to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
